mysql最大连接数设置多少合适
时间: 2023-07-14 09:58:02 浏览: 79
MySQL最大连接数的设置应该根据服务器硬件配置、应用负载、并发访问量等因素而定。一般来说,最大连接数应该大于应用的最大并发连接数,否则会出现连接被拒绝的情况。同时,也要注意不要将最大连接数设置得过高,否则可能会导致系统资源紧张,影响服务器性能。
一般来说,可以根据服务器的CPU和内存等硬件资源来计算最大连接数。例如,对于一台4核8G的服务器,最大连接数可以设置为200到300左右。具体的最大连接数还需要结合应用负载和并发访问量等因素来进行调整。
相关问题
Mac mysql 最大连接数多少合适
适当的最大连接数取决于多个因素,包括你的硬件资源、数据库负载以及预期的并发连接数。
一般来说,可以使用以下公式来估计最大连接数:最大连接数 = (可用内存 - 其他进程使用的内存) / 单个连接所需的内存。
在 macOS 上,你可以通过以下步骤来估算单个连接所需的内存:
1. 打开终端,使用管理员权限登录到 MySQL 服务器。
2. 运行以下命令来查看当前 MySQL 的配置信息:
```
mysql> SHOW VARIABLES LIKE 'max_connections';
mysql> SHOW VARIABLES LIKE 'thread_stack';
mysql> SHOW VARIABLES LIKE 'thread_cache_size';
```
这些变量将告诉你当前的最大连接数、线程栈大小以及线程缓存大小。
3. 根据线程栈大小和其他相关因素,估算出单个连接所需的内存。
通常情况下,线程栈大小为 256KB,但也可以通过修改 `thread_stack` 变量来进行调整。如果你的应用程序需要较大的线程栈,那么单个连接所需的内存也会相应增加。
4. 根据硬件资源和负载情况,确定一个合适的最大连接数。你可以参考以下几点:
- 确保你的服务器有足够的内存来支持所需的最大连接数。
- 考虑数据库负载的性质和预期的并发连接数。如果你的应用程序需要处理大量的并发连接,可能需要增加最大连接数。
- 监控系统资源使用情况,确保最大连接数不会导致服务器过载或性能下降。
总的来说,最大连接数需要根据具体情况进行调整和优化。建议在进行更改之前先备份配置文件,并进行适当的测试和监控,以确保服务器的稳定性和性能。
mysql8设置最大连接数
要设置MySQL 8的最大连接数,可以使用以下两种方法之一:
方法一:通过修改MySQL配置文件
1. 打开MySQL的配置文件my.cnf或my.ini(根据操作系统的不同,文件的位置可能会有所不同)。
2. 找到并编辑max_connections参数,将其设置为你想要的最大连接数。
3. 保存文件并重启MySQL服务,使更改生效。
方法二:通过SQL语句动态修改
1. 使用MySQL客户端连接到MySQL服务器。
2. 运行以下SQL语句来修改最大连接数:
```
SET GLOBAL max_connections = <你想要的最大连接数>;
```
注意:这种方式只在当前MySQL服务进程有效,重启MySQL后会恢复到初始状态。
无论使用哪种方法,都需要确保设置的最大连接数不超过系统的负载能力和MySQL服务器的硬件资源限制。一般来说,合理的最大连接数应该根据服务器的配置和预期的并发连接数来确定。
#### 引用[.reference_title]
- *1* [mysql最大连接数怎么设置](https://blog.csdn.net/qq_39997939/article/details/122300600)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* *3* [mysql8最大连接数设置多少合适](https://blog.csdn.net/yetaodiao/article/details/127370329)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]